Klopp in talks to take over as Germany coach after Nagelsmann exit

Jürgen Klopp has confirmed he is in negotiations to become Germany's next coach, describing himself as 'more than recharged' and ready to return to management. He is the German football federation's preferred candidate following Julian Nagelsmann's resignation, which came four days after Germany were knocked out by Paraguay on penalties in the World Cup last 32. Germany are without a coach mid-tournament and now face replacing Nagelsmann with Klopp while navigating the fallout from a penalty shootout exit to Paraguay.
